Application Process and Timeline
Prospective students should begin by researching application deadlines and requirements for each engineering program, as timelines can vary between institutions. Typically, the admissions cycle opens in early fall, with submission deadlines between December and February for fall enrollment. To prepare, gather official high school or college transcripts, standardized test scores (if required), and strong letters of recommendation from STEM instructors or mentors. Craft a personal statement that highlights your passion for engineering and any relevant projects or internships you have completed. Next, complete the online application portal for your chosen schools, carefully reviewing prompts to articulate how you meet prerequisites such as calculus, physics, and chemistry coursework. Pay attention to application fees and fee‐waiver opportunities, and submit financial aid forms—including the FAFSA and institutional scholarship applications—by their respective deadlines to maximize funding options. After submission, monitor your applicant dashboard regularly for requests of additional documentation, such as mid‐year grade reports or updated test scores. Interviews or campus visits may be part of the final selection process, so schedule these early to accommodate university calendars. Once offers of admission arrive, compare financial aid packages and program features to make an informed decision. When choosing between a thesis and a non-thesis engineering degree program in Charlottesville, consider your career goals and learning preferences. A thesis track typically requires original research and a written dissertation, which is ideal if you plan to pursue a PhD or a research-oriented role.
Non-thesis programs tend to focus more on coursework and practical skills, often completing with a final project or comprehensive exam. This path suits students aiming for industry jobs or professional advancement without engaging in extended research.
At the University of Virginia, the main engineering school in Charlottesville, about 30% of master's students opt for the thesis route, reflecting the university's strong research environment (UVA Graduate School data, 2023).
Cost and time commitment also differ; thesis programs might take longer due to research demands, potentially increasing expenses. Discuss your decision with academic advisors who can provide tailored guidance based on your interests and the program structure.

With an engineering degree in Charlottesville, students can pursue several valuable professional certifications to enhance their career prospects. A widely recognized credential is the Professional Engineer (PE) license, which requires passing the Fundamentals of Engineering (FE) exam, gaining work experience, and succeeding on the PE exam. Earning a PE credential is crucial for engineers working in fields such as civil, mechanical, or electrical engineering.
Other certifications relevant to Charlottesville engineers include the Certified Manufacturing Engineer (CMfgE) and Project Management Professional (PMP). These certifications validate specialized skills and leadership abilities.
According to the National Society of Professional Engineers, about 60% of licensed engineers hold a PE license, which is linked to higher salaries and leadership roles.
